As a rule, I commit the input to the code generation tool, i.e., what the GPL refers to as "the preferred form of the work for making modifications to it", generate as part of the build process, and, where possible, try to avoid code generation tools designed around the assumption that its output will be maintained rather than regenerated from modified input.

As for LLM code assistants, I don't really view them as traditional code generation tools in the first place, as in practice they more resemble something in between autocomplete and delegating to a junior programmer.

As for attribution, I view it more or less the same way as "dictated but not read" in written correspondance, i.e., an disclaimer for errors in the code, which may be considered rude in some contexts, and a perfectly acceptable and useful annotation in others.
